Description

With the help of your native host, you'll discover the unique flavors of local cooking while learning about traditional ways of life. As part of this class, you will visit a local market, choose exotic ingredients and learn to cook local traditional dishes.

Fun, informative and delicious

A delightful outing in the hills despite the farm being virtually wiped out by the hurricane. The kitchen has been rebuilt and it is interesting to see the ongoing projects. Jeanette, the chef, is gregarious and informative. She takes you through each step joyfully explaining the process. I learned several good tips. Anthony, our driver, was a fount of information on the drive through MoBay and the countryside. Daniel kept mostly in the background performing various tasks but was friendly and good-natured when engaged. The food—curried chicken, rice and peas and steamed vegetables, came out delicious and be prepared to take away several meals' worth of leftovers. Seeing the countryside is a nice bonus.

A Truly Authentic Jamaican Experience – 10/10!

From the moment Anthony picked us up and explained that we’d need to switch vehicles to head off-road, I knew we were in for something special. The drive into the countryside set the tone for an unforgettable day at Irie Village and Farm. The farm itself is charming, peaceful, and immediately connects you to nature. The cooking experience was the highlight. We didn’t just watch—we cooked yardman style! From learning how to clean meat and vegetables the traditional way, to cooking over an outdoor wood stove, every step felt authentic. We prepared brown stew chicken, steamed vegetables, rice and peas with fresh coconut milk we blended ourselves, and a refreshing watermelon ginger drink. This isn’t a touristy activity—it’s an immersion into Jamaican culture. If you want to experience Jamaica from a local perspective, with hands-on learning and genuine hospitality, this is the perfect choice. Highly recommend!
